Output 78f4864b622c7c26759144bd96a4365368862d80b0b1149b9ae9a05ff4dd0f5c:1

value
676021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 333cc84070f33eed5ec0770a489592166f2ef25c OP_EQUAL
address
36MwCYtrJGAVtAXr7XyQvPrGiUZk78UENq
transaction
78f4864b622c7c26759144bd96a4365368862d80b0b1149b9ae9a05ff4dd0f5c
spent
true